Community Healthcore has been providing ongoing addiction care and rehab services to people who live in the Flint, Texas area. Today, Community Healthcore offers services like couple/family therapy, dual diagnosis drug rehab, vocational rehabilitation services, relapse prevention, group therapy, motivational interviewing and others in keeping with its belief of following rehabilitation treatments that work best to help clients achieve sobriety.
This addiction treatment program also believes the best form of treatment to ensure success is to offer individualized care. Services are available in the following settings - short term treatment centers, inpatient drug rehab programs, inpatient detoxification programs, outpatient substance abuse counseling, long term drug treatment and others.
For long term abstinence, sobriety and full recovery Community Healthcore offers an aftercare program. Lastly, Community Healthcore accepts private health insurance, cash or self-payment, payment assistance, medicaid, medicare, county or local government funds, state corrections or juvenile justice funds and others as payment forms.
